decomposition of hydrated minerals, as in the calcination of bauxite and gypsum, to remove crystalline water as water vapor; decomposition of volatile matter contained in raw petroleum coke; heat treatment to effect phase transformations, as in conversion of anatase to rutile or devitrification of glass materials.
